Organic Chemistry Foundations: Alcohols, Phenols, and Ethers
Master the structures, reaction mechanisms, and synthetic pathways of oxygen-containing organic compounds to excel in university-level chemistry exams.
About this course
Understanding oxygen-containing organic compounds is a cornerstone of organic chemistry and a vital requirement for competitive university entrance exams. This text-based course simplifies complex chemical pathways into clear, conceptual explanations that build your confidence from the ground up. You will transition from rote memorization to a deep, intuitive understanding of how alcohols, phenols, and ethers behave, how they are synthesized, and how they react under different conditions.
What you'll learn:
- Understand the foundational nomenclature, physical properties, and structural characteristics of alcohols, phenols, and ethers.
- Analyze key reaction mechanisms, including nucleophilic substitution, dehydration, and electrophilic aromatic substitution.
- Apply synthetic strategies to prepare these essential functional groups from common organic precursors.
- Identify unknown compounds using modern spectroscopic principles, focusing on basic infrared (IR) and proton NMR markers.
- Practice solving multi-step synthesis and conversion problems through guided, step-by-step written exercises.
This course begins with essential terminology, basic structural classifications, and acidity trends before progressing to advanced reaction mechanisms and modern analytical techniques. It is designed for chemistry students, college undergraduates, and self-directed learners preparing for competitive exams who want a solid theoretical foundation without any prerequisites.
